This is for the Taifun history buffs. As slick as this plane is with the gear still up, was there ever consideration given to any kind of airflow spoiling device or speed brakes as they're called? Just curious.

I'm not aware of later attempts, but the A model had full span flaps with small spoiler-like devices at the wingtips in place of conventional ailerons and full span leading edge slats. They returned to a more conventional setup when the prototype crashed.
